My Harley Bags Mounting Advice and Methods

Getting those new luggage carriers onto your Harley-Davidson can be a process, but with these essential pointers, you'll be hitting the road in no time. Begin by meticulously reviewing your maker's instructions – don't bypass this step! Afterward, ensure you have the correct tools, including a torque driver. Many riders find it simpler to work with the bike on a jack, providing better access. Pay close attention to placement; improper alignment can lead to rattling. Finally, don't be afraid to consult online forums or your local mechanic if you get confused. A little extra effort upfront will save you a lot of problems later on!

Choosing Your Best Harley Luggage : Hard vs. Soft

When personalizing your Harley, saddlebags are a major consideration. The main decision often boils down to rigid versus padded options. Tough bags offer superior protection for your gear, providing a safe enclosure against the weather and potential injury. However, they can be bulky and more difficult to manage when space is tight. Conversely, soft saddlebags are typically lighter, more adaptable , and offer a custom look. They're great for riders who frequently need to modify their storage capacity or navigate limited room. Ultimately, the right choice depends on your typical journey and what you're carrying.

Protecting Your Gear: Durable Harley Saddlebag Maintenance

Keeping your motorcycle saddlebags in excellent condition is essential for protecting your gear . Regular maintenance prevents wear from the road . Start by rinsing them down with a soap-based solution after each trip. For more extensive cleaning, use a saddlebag protectant specifically designed for leather materials – always follow the item’s instructions. Be sure to also check any stitching or seams regularly; small rips can quickly expand if left unrepaired . Finally, consider applying a water-resistant coating for an added layer of shielding against the elements.
